Choose a Niche

Identify your passion

When starting a blog, it’s important to choose a niche that you are passionate about. Think about topics and industries that you genuinely enjoy and have knowledge about. This will not only make the blogging process more enjoyable for you but will also allow you to provide valuable and engaging content to your audience.

Research popular niches

Before finalizing your niche, it’s essential to research popular niches in the blogging world. Look for topics that have a large audience and a high demand for information. This will ensure that your blog has the potential to attract a wide range of readers and create a successful online presence.

Evaluate competition

Once you have identified your passion and researched popular niches, it’s crucial to evaluate the competition within your chosen niche. Analyze existing blogs and websites that cover similar topics to see what they are doing well and where there may be gaps in the market. This will help you determine how you can differentiate your blog and provide unique value to your audience.

Define Your Target Audience

Research your target audience

To create a successful blog, you need to understand who your target audience is. Spend time researching and analyzing your ideal readers. Consider their demographics, interests, and online behavior. This information will guide your content strategy and help you tailor your blog posts to meet the specific needs and interests of your audience.

Create buyer personas

Once you have researched your target audience, create buyer personas. These are fictional representations of your ideal readers and customers. Give them names, ages, occupations, and other relevant details. By creating these personas, you can better understand the motivations, challenges, and goals of your audience, allowing you to create content that resonates with them.

Select a Blogging Platform

Consider ease of use and customization

When choosing a blogging platform, consider ease of use and customization options. Look for platforms that are user-friendly, even for beginners, and offer a variety of customization features. This will allow you to create a blog that reflects your brand and personal style.

Evaluate available features

Different blogging platforms offer various features, such as built-in SEO tools, social media integration, and e-commerce capabilities. Evaluate the available features and choose a platform that aligns with your blogging goals and the needs of your target audience. Consider features that will help you grow your blog and engage with your readers effectively.

Pick a Domain Name

Choose a memorable name

Selecting a domain name is an important step in building your blog’s brand. Choose a memorable and unique name that represents your niche and is easy for your audience to remember. Avoid using hyphens or numbers and aim for a domain name that is short, catchy, and relevant to your blog’s content.

Consider SEO keywords

When selecting a domain name, consider incorporating SEO keywords that are relevant to your niche. Including keywords can help improve your blog’s visibility in search engine rankings and attract organic traffic. However, make sure that the keywords flow naturally within the domain name and don’t appear forced or spammy.

Check domain availability

Before finalizing your domain name, check its availability. Use domain registration websites to see if the desired domain name is already taken. If it is, consider alternative options or variations that are still relevant to your blog’s niche and goals. Securing a domain name that aligns with your brand is crucial for establishing a professional online presence.

Design a User-Friendly Layout

Keep it clean and organized

When designing your blog’s layout, prioritize a clean and organized design. Avoid cluttered and overwhelming visuals that can confuse or frustrate your readers. Use sufficient white space, clear headings, and easy-to-read fonts to create a visually appealing and user-friendly experience.

Use intuitive navigation

Ensure that your blog’s navigation is intuitive and easy to use. Organize your content logically and create clear categories and menus that allow readers to find what they are looking for quickly. Implement search functionality to further assist readers in finding specific content.

Optimize for mobile devices

In today’s mobile-driven world, it’s crucial to optimize your blog for mobile devices. Choose a responsive design that automatically adjusts to different screen sizes. Test your blog on various mobile devices to ensure that it is easy to navigate, loads quickly, and provides a seamless user experience.

Create High-Quality Content

Understand your audience’s needs and interests

To create high-quality content, you need to understand the needs and interests of your target audience. Consider their pain points, questions, and desires. What type of information or solutions are they seeking? By understanding your audience, you can create content that is valuable, informative, and relevant to their lives.

Research topics and keywords

Before creating blog posts, invest time in researching topics and keywords that align with your niche and audience’s interests. Use keyword research tools to identify popular and relevant keywords that can help drive organic traffic to your blog. Incorporate these keywords naturally into your content to improve SEO and attract readers.

Write compelling headlines

Craft compelling headlines for your blog posts to grab your readers’ attention. A well-written headline can entice readers to click and read your content. Use power words, ask questions, or create a sense of urgency to make your headlines stand out. Remember to deliver on the promise of your headline within the content of your blog post.

Use proper grammar and formatting

Ensure that your blog posts have proper grammar, spelling, and punctuation. Poor grammar can distract readers from your content and undermine your credibility. Use short paragraphs, subheadings, and bullet points to break up your content and make it more readable. Edit and proofread your posts before publishing to maintain a professional image.

Include multimedia elements

Make your blog posts visually appealing by incorporating multimedia elements such as images, videos, infographics, and charts. These elements can help break up text-heavy content and make it more engaging for your audience. Use high-quality visuals that are relevant to your content and provide additional value to your readers.

Publish Regularly

Set a consistent posting schedule

Consistency is key when it comes to blogging. Set a regular posting schedule that works for you and your audience. Whether it’s daily, weekly, or monthly, make sure you stick to your schedule to build trust with your readers and establish a reliable presence in the blogging community.

Maintain a content calendar

To stay organized and ensure a steady flow of content, maintain a content calendar. Plan out your blog posts in advance, including topic ideas, keywords, and publication dates. This will help you stay on track, avoid last-minute stress, and ensure that your content is balanced and aligns with your overall blogging strategy.

Create a backlog of content

In addition to your regular posting schedule, create a backlog of content. This refers to having a buffer of pre-written blog posts that you can publish during busy or challenging times. Having a backlog ensures that you always have content to share with your audience, even if unexpected circumstances arise.

Promote Your Blog

Utilize social media platforms

Social media platforms are powerful tools for promoting your blog and driving traffic. Identify which platforms are popular among your target audience and create a presence there. Share your blog posts, engage with your followers, and actively participate in relevant discussions to expand your reach and attract new readers.

Engage in guest posting

Guest posting is a strategy where you write and publish articles on other blogs or websites within your niche. This allows you to tap into established audiences and gain exposure for your blog. Look for reputable websites that accept guest posts and contribute valuable content that showcases your expertise and drives traffic back to your blog.

Optimize for search engines

Search engine optimization (SEO) is vital for increasing your blog’s visibility in search engine results. Optimize your blog posts by incorporating relevant keywords, creating meta descriptions, and using descriptive URLs. Additionally, focus on building high-quality backlinks from reputable websites to enhance your blog’s authority and organic search rankings.

Network with other bloggers

Building relationships with other bloggers in your niche can lead to valuable partnerships and collaborations. Engage with their content, leave thoughtful comments, and reach out to them directly to establish connections. Collaborate on guest posts, joint projects, or interviews to expand your audience and gain exposure within the blogging community.

Interact with Your Audience

Respond to comments and messages

Engage with your audience by responding to comments on your blog posts and social media platforms. Show appreciation for their feedback, answer their questions, and encourage further discussion. By actively participating in conversations, you create a sense of community and build a loyal following.

Encourage community engagement

Encourage community engagement by creating opportunities for your audience to interact with your blog and with each other. Include discussion sections at the end of your blog posts, initiate conversations on social media, or host live Q&A sessions. These activities not only foster a sense of belonging but also generate valuable insights and ideas for future content.

Conduct polls or surveys

Conduct polls or surveys to gather feedback from your audience and understand their preferences better. Ask them about the type of content they enjoy, topics they would like to see covered, or any improvements they suggest for your blog. This feedback will help you tailor your content and ensure that you are meeting the expectations of your audience.

Analyze and Improve

Track website analytics

Use website analytics tools like Google Analytics to track your blog’s performance. Monitor key metrics such as page views, user engagement, bounce rate, and conversion rates. Analyzing this data will provide insights into which blog posts are performing well and help you identify areas for improvement.

Monitor user behavior

In addition to website analytics, monitor user behavior on your blog. Pay attention to which blog posts receive the most engagement, which pages have the highest exit rates, and how readers navigate through your content. This information can help you optimize your blog’s layout, content strategy, and user experience.

Collect feedback

Actively collect feedback from your readers through surveys, comments, or direct messages. Encourage them to share their thoughts, suggestions, and opinions about your blog. This feedback can provide valuable insights into what your audience likes, dislikes, and wants. Use this information to make informed decisions and continuously improve your blog.

Adapt strategies accordingly

Based on the data and feedback you collect, adapt your blogging strategies as needed. Experiment with different content formats, topics, or promotional tactics to see what resonates best with your audience. Stay up-to-date with industry trends and adjust your approach to ensure that your blog remains relevant and continues to meet the needs and expectations of your readers.
